About

Romain Euvrard is a scholar working on Oncology, Genetics and Pulmonary and Respiratory Medicine. According to data from OpenAlex, Romain Euvrard has authored 8 papers receiving a total of 467 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Oncology, 2 papers in Genetics and 2 papers in Pulmonary and Respiratory Medicine. Recurrent topics in Romain Euvrard's work include Coagulation, Bradykinin, Polyphosphates, and Angioedema (2 papers), Vasculitis and related conditions (2 papers) and Immune Cell Function and Interaction (2 papers). Romain Euvrard is often cited by papers focused on Coagulation, Bradykinin, Polyphosphates, and Angioedema (2 papers), Vasculitis and related conditions (2 papers) and Immune Cell Function and Interaction (2 papers). Romain Euvrard collaborates with scholars based in France and Switzerland. Romain Euvrard's co-authors include Sylvain Ladoire, Valentin Dérangère, Lionel Apétoh, Cédric Rébé, François Ghiringhelli, Emeric Limagne, Dominique Delmas, Romain Boidot, Marion Thibaudin and Frédérique Végran and has published in prestigious journals such as PLoS ONE, Cancer Research and Cell Reports.

All Works

8 of 8 papers shown
1.
Triffault-Fillit, Claire, et al.. (2024). Fièvre Q chronique. Revue de la littérature à propos d’un cas de spondylodicite à hémocultures négatives. La Revue de Médecine Interne. 46(1). 49–54.
2.
Euvrard, Romain, et al.. (2024). Giant coronary aneurysm in IgG4–related disease. European Heart Journal - Case Reports. 8(4). ytae131–ytae131. 1 indexed citations
3.
Euvrard, Romain, Marie Robert, Sabine Mainbourg, Stéphane Dalle, & Jean‐Christophe Lega. (2023). Association between immune‐related adverse events and prognosis in patients treated with immune checkpoint inhibitors in melanoma: A surrogacy analysis. Fundamental and Clinical Pharmacology. 38(2). 369–379. 2 indexed citations
4.
Lobbes, Hervé, et al.. (2021). Epidemiology of major relapse in giant cell arteritis: A study-level meta-analysis. Autoimmunity Reviews. 21(1). 102930–102930. 19 indexed citations
5.
Euvrard, Romain, Sabine Mainbourg, S. Durupt, et al.. (2020). Severe infections in patients with anti-neutrophil cytoplasmic antibody-associated vasculitides receiving rituximab: A meta-analysis. Autoimmunity Reviews. 19(5). 102505–102505. 34 indexed citations
6.
Limagne, Emeric, Marion Thibaudin, Romain Euvrard, et al.. (2017). Sirtuin-1 Activation Controls Tumor Growth by Impeding Th17 Differentiation via STAT3 Deacetylation. Cell Reports. 19(4). 746–759. 108 indexed citations
7.
Limagne, Emeric, Romain Euvrard, Marion Thibaudin, et al.. (2016). Accumulation of MDSC and Th17 Cells in Patients with Metastatic Colorectal Cancer Predicts the Efficacy of a FOLFOX–Bevacizumab Drug Treatment Regimen. Cancer Research. 76(18). 5241–5252. 213 indexed citations
8.
Bugaut, Hélène, Mélanie Bruchard, Hélène Berger, et al.. (2013). Bleomycin Exerts Ambivalent Antitumor Immune Effect by Triggering Both Immunogenic Cell Death and Proliferation of Regulatory T Cells. PLoS ONE. 8(6). e65181–e65181. 90 indexed citations
